Technical Analysis

Spec-Based โ€ข No Guarantees

Technical Breakdown

Running load: 1700 W. Surge: 1700 W (resistive heating element, no motor spike). Voltage: 120 V AC required. This is a high-draw resistive appliance with no inrush.

Expected Behavior

Estimated runtime: ~0.5h. Daily usage is 0.5 hours consuming approximately 850 Wh. The heating element cycles on and off during cook time, drawing the full 1700 W only when actively heating.

Field Note

Ensure the power station can sustain 1700 W continuous output with at least 10% headroom (1870 W rated capacity minimum). Verify inverter cooling during extended frying cycles.
